Capitalist Economy
An economic system where trade, industries, and resources are primarily owned and operated by private individuals or companies for profit.
Conflict Theory
A theoretical framework suggesting that societal structures are shaped by power struggles between different social groups, often focusing on issues of inequality and conflict over resources.
Functionalist
A theoretical perspective that analyzes social phenomena in terms of their functions or contributions to the maintenance of societal stability.
Independent Variable
In scientific research, the variable that is intentionally changed to observe its effect on the dependent variable.
